Output f93de689a5037321482d904d86a3c7416950620cc377d6aa7dca18d80fee57cb:1

value
24097816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36eda000718c810d27eb2aa390cd01a998d5b1f9 OP_EQUAL
address
MCubPGGBGjEcCbQjKdMWEbf9zXJ1cdinKh
transaction
f93de689a5037321482d904d86a3c7416950620cc377d6aa7dca18d80fee57cb
spent
true